Do a Trial Run Before the Big Day
Schedule a hair and makeup trial a few weeks before the wedding.
Trying out your hairstyle in advance gives you time to tweak any details, see how it holds up, and make sure it feels comfortable for hours. A trial is especially helpful if you’re considering hair extensions, a new hair accessory, or different hairstyles you’ve never worn before.

How to Choose the Right Bridesmaid Hairstyle
Choosing a bridesmaid hairstyle doesn’t have to be stressful. A few simple tips will help you pick a look that feels comfortable, flattering, and right for the day.

Match the Hairstyle with Dress Necklines and Styles
Your hairstyle should highlight the details of your bridesmaid dress rather than compete with them.
An updo beautifully shows off a high neckline or intricate straps, while soft waves look lovely with an off-the-shoulder or sweetheart design. Think about how your hair will balance with the shape of your dress.
Consider Hair Length & Texture
Different hair textures and lengths lend themselves to different styles.
If you have long hair, you can try romantic braids or voluminous buns. Shorter hair looks chic with smooth blowouts or sleek styles. Choose something that works naturally with what you have, so you feel confident all day.
Consider Face Shape & Personal Preference
A flattering hairstyle should frame your face in a way that makes you feel beautiful.
Soft waves can soften angles, while an elegant bun shows off your features. Just as important, pick a look you genuinely love—it’s your day to celebrate, too.
Factor in Venue & Weather Conditions
If you’re attending a summer wedding or a ceremony outdoors, consider how humidity or wind might affect your hair. Updos and smooth styles often hold up better in warm weather, while textured waves can look beautiful but may need more touch-ups.
Coordinate with the Wedding Theme & Attire
Finally, think about the overall wedding theme and style.
A beach celebration might call for relaxed, effortless hair, while a formal event pairs beautifully with polished updos. The goal is to create a look that feels true to you but still matches the atmosphere.

Bridesmaid Hair Kit Essentials
Pack a small kit with extra bobby pins, a mini hairspray, and a comb for quick touch-ups. It’s the easiest way to keep your bridesmaid hair smooth and secure all day long.
Common Questions About Bridesmaid Hairstyles
Is It Okay to Wear a Bridesmaid Hairstyles Down for the Wedding?
Absolutely. Wearing your hair down is perfectly fine, especially if you feel most confident that way.
Just be sure to prep your hair with products that help hold the style in place so it looks polished throughout the wedding day.
Can bridesmaids have different hairstyles?
Yes. Many bridal parties choose different hairstyles that suit each person’s face shape and hair texture.
As long as the looks feel cohesive with the overall wedding theme, it’s perfectly acceptable and often more flattering to let everyone choose their own style.
Should Bridesmaids Watch the Bride’s Hairstyle?
Not exactly. Your bridesmaid hairstyle doesn’t need to be identical to the bride’s hair, but it should complement her look.
Think about keeping the same general feel, like polished, romantic, or relaxed so the styles work well together in photos.
How Long Should Hair Styling Take on the Wedding Day?
On average, plan for about 45 minutes to an hour per person for hair styling.
If you’re also getting professional makeup, allow extra time so you don’t feel rushed. It’s always smart to build in a cushion for last-minute touch-ups.
Who Pays for Bridesmaids’ Hair and Makeup?
Traditionally, bridesmaids pay for their own hair and makeup, but some brides choose to cover the cost as a gift. It’s a good idea to discuss this early so everyone feels comfortable with the plan.
What hairstyles are best for hot or humid weather?
If the weather is warm or humid, styles like low buns, sleek ponytails, or braided updos tend to stay put and keep your hair off your face. Avoid heavy curls that might fall flat in the heat.
